[1223A Notification of matters relevant to [approved third country competent authorities] U.K.
This section has no associated Explanatory Notes
[(1)A recognised supervisory body must notify the Secretary of State—
(a)if a notifiable person becomes eligible for appointment as a statutory auditor, unless the notifiable person is an individual;
(b)if a notifiable person’s eligibility for appointment as a statutory auditor is withdrawn;
(c)of the reasons for any such withdrawal.]
(2)A recognised supervisory body must also notify the Secretary of State of any reasonable grounds it has for suspecting that—
(a) a person has contravened the law of the United Kingdom, or [an equivalent third country or transitional third country], and
(b) the act or omission constituting that contravention took place on the territory of an [equivalent third country or transitional third country].
(3) In this section “ notifiable person ” means a member of the recognised supervisory body in question—
(a) who is also [a third country auditor that has been approved by an approved third country competent authority]; and
(b) in respect of whom the [approved third country] competent authority is not the recognised supervisory body itself.]
